After a missile assault on Ukraine’s Kramatorsk train station killed at least 52 people, Ukraine President Volodymyr Zelenskyy remarked, “This is yet another Russian war crime for which everyone responsible will be held accountable.” He went on to say that Russian’state propaganda’ attempted to blame the strike on the Ukrainian armed forces.

 

According to Ukrainian police, a missile struck a train station in eastern Ukraine where thousands had congregated on Friday, killing at least 52 people and injuring dozens more in an attack on a throng of primarily women and children seeking to avoid a new, imminent Russian offensive.

 

The attack, denounced by some as yet another war crime in the 6-week-old conflict, came as workers unearthed bodies from a mass grave in Bucha, a town near Ukraine’s capital where dozens of killings have been documented after a Russian pullout.

 

The US believes Russia used a short-range ballistic missile in an attack on the Kramatorsk train station that killed at least 52 people, including five children, in eastern Ukraine. Russia has denied that it is responsible for the attack.
